Jewellery in Trinidad and Tobago is an important part of the culture, with many traditional pieces made of gold and silver, as well as modern styles. The most popular jewellery pieces are those that incorporate local gemstones, such as amethyst and agate, as well as cowrie shells, which are a symbol of prosperity. These pieces are often intricately designed, with intricate patterns and symbols that reflect the country's rich heritage. Traditional jewellery pieces also feature local motifs such as birds, lizards, fish, and other animals. Additionally, many of these pieces also feature traditional stones such as diamonds, rubies, and sapphires.

In Trinidad and Tobago, jewellery is often seen as an expression of one’s identity. It is often an important part of weddings and other special occasions, with the bride and groom exchanging rings and other pieces to signify their commitment to each other. Women in Trinidad and Tobago often wear traditional necklaces and earrings, while men often wear rings, bracelets, and watches.
